Adoption dashboards are green and seat counts are climbing, but if you switched Claude off tomorrow, would work break — or would people just route around it?

Enterprise AI leaders have a metrics problem. Adoption dashboards are green, seat counts are climbing and quarterly business reviews are full of slide decks showing deployment progress.

The problem is a widely used tool is not the same as a structurally embedded one. The difference only becomes visible when someone asks: if it switched off tomorrow, would work break, or would people just find another way?

Take Claude. Anthropic now commands an estimated 40% of enterprise LLM expenses, ahead of OpenAI's 27%, according to Menlo Ventures' December 2025 report. Seventy percent of Fortune 100 companies use it, and Deloitte rolled it out to more than 470,000 employees.

Those figures come from third-party analysts and press coverage, because Anthropic does not publish its own enterprise adoption data. By any adoption metric available, the numbers are exceptional. But Anthropic does not publish metrics such as retention rates, workflow penetration or substitution behavior, which means enterprise buyers deploying it at scale are working with an incomplete picture.

Metrics such as seats, tokens used and monthly active users "measure adoption, not value," according to Alastair Paterson, CEO and co-founder of Harmonic Security.

Then there’s the other side of the coin. When employees turn to personal accounts for AI tools, Paterson's research found that nearly two-thirds of that activity is business use. Workers are routing around the sanctioned stack to get things done, and the enterprise is measuring deployment while dependency forms somewhere else.

That means the tools employees rely on are not the tools the enterprise thinks it is managing.

The Difference Between Usage and Indispensability

What happens if you take the tool away?

"If you remove the tool and people can still ship work the same way with a small inconvenience, that is usage,” said Dustin Engel, co-founder of Elegant Disruption, who advises enterprise leadership teams on AI adoption and operating models. “If removal forces measurable degradation in throughput or quality, or a meaningful reallocation of labor and time, that is indispensability."

Most enterprises are not measuring that because doing so requires connecting AI activity to workflows and outcomes rather than use.

Metrics that capture structural embedding are workflow-level, not platform-level: cycle time on defined processes, revision loops, rework rates, escalation frequency and whether AI-assisted outputs can be consistently tied back to the source.

Moreover, they are not being tracked systematically at most organizations, which makes it a governance problem as well.

Engel recommends:

  • Identify five to 10 workflows where AI affects revenue, risk or customer experience.
  • Run them without the tool for a defined period.
  • Measure the difference.

It shows where AI is embedded rather than a convenience, and shows whether the organization is model-agnostic at the process level or locked into a tool-specific way of working.

Measuring Minutes Per Task

Task duration data offers a practical approximation of the same answer.

Tools with the deepest engagement, measured by time spent on individual tasks rather than how often employees open the application, tend to be the ones that have become structurally embedded, Harmonic Security’s research found. For example, Perplexity Enterprise averaged nearly 12 minutes per task, while Claude Enterprise averaged just over 10 and Gemini Pro measured 5.5.

Short task times suggest a tool handling quick lookups and convenience queries. Longer engagement suggests something more complex and harder to replicate, a tool woven into how consequential work gets done. It can also mean the tool is experiencing a slowdown.

In addition, departmental breakdowns show which ones are most dependent on the tool. "What's favored by marketing might not be the tool of choice for legal departments," Paterson said. Enterprises that do not make that distinction miss that nuance.

The 10.4-minute average for Claude Enterprise is the closest proxy available for indispensability and suggests embedding. But task duration is a third-party measure from Harmonic Security's research, not something Anthropic publishes.

What happens inside those deployments, whether removing Claude would break workflows or merely inconvenience them, remains opaque. Other major AI vendors don’t publish these metrics either.

Measuring Human Oversight Cost

Another metric that models have trouble capturing is the cost of human oversight with agentic AI.

Oversight requires a reviewer with sufficient AI literacy to recognize when an output is wrong, the training to develop that literacy and the time to perform the review. Those costs are not always considered when putting together the business case.

"The fully loaded cost is rarely showing up, and that omission is where most ROI models break," said Jason Dods, director of information management and technology at Highspring.

What looks like savings is instead a reallocation of effort. A process that previously required 10 hours of human work does not become free when AI handles a portion of it. Instead, it becomes judgment, exception handling and verification.

"If we take an honest assessment of impact, the productivity number gets smaller and far more defensible," Dods said.

Integration carries the same problem. Configuration, permissions management and ongoing maintenance are recurring expenses that don’t get considered. Without a multi-year total cost of ownership model that captures them, "the ROI you are presenting is fiction," Dods said.

Embedded, Not Adopted

For AI to be indispensable, it has to be built deliberately, and that takes longer than most enterprises plan for.

Fast onboarding and generic copilot deployments produce adoption metrics, in Engel’s view. Structural embedding requires AI wired into the mechanics of work: connected to systems, operating within constraints and subject to governance that specifies what the agent handles autonomously, what requires human review and what stays off limits.

Validation means being able to demonstrate, consistently and on demand, that the AI-assisted output meets the same standard as the human. Most deployments cannot do that yet, Engel said

Indispensability at the individual level is not the same thing as indispensability at the organizational level. A tool that thousands of people find personally useful but that does not affect workflow cycle time, quality, risk posture or customer outcomes has not changed the business. "It has changed the desktop," he said.

The question enterprise AI leaders need to be asking is not how many seats are active, but whether the organization would be measurably worse off without the tool, and whether anyone has tested that.
